The Essence of Mahashivratri at ISHA

Mahashivratri, the “Great Night of Shiva,” is considered one of the most auspicious nights in the Hindu calendar. It signifies the overcoming of darkness and ignorance. At ISHA Yoga Centre, the celebration is meticulously curated by Sadhguru to provide a deeply transformative experience for all attendees. It’s not just about rituals; it’s about creating a space for profound inner exploration and connection.

Key Elements of the Celebration:

  • Sadhguru’s Presence: The guidance and wisdom of Sadhguru are central to the Mahashivratri experience at ISHA.
  • Midnight Meditation: A powerful midnight meditation led by Sadhguru is the highlight of the night, offering a chance to delve deep within.
  • Cultural Performances: Renowned musicians and dancers from across India and the world grace the stage, adding vibrant energy to the festivities.
  • Lingabhairavi Devi Procession: The sacred Lingabhairavi Devi procession is a captivating display of devotion and tradition.
  • Annadanam (Offering of Food): Free food is served to all attendees throughout the night, symbolizing abundance and sharing.

FAQ: Your Questions Answered

What is the significance of Mahashivratri?

Mahashivratri celebrates the union of Shiva and Shakti, representing the convergence of consciousness and energy. It is considered a powerful night for spiritual growth and transformation.

What should I wear to the event?

It is recommended to wear modest and comfortable clothing that allows for easy movement during meditation and other activities. Traditional Indian attire is also appropriate.

Is there an entry fee for the event?

No, the Mahashivratri celebration at ISHA Yoga Centre is free for all attendees. However, donations are welcome to support the ongoing work of the Isha Foundation.

Can I bring my children to the event?

While children are welcome, it’s important to consider the long hours and the late-night nature of the event. Younger children may find it challenging to stay awake and engaged throughout the night.
